During the cement manufacturing process, upon the cooling of clinker, a small amount of gypsum is introduced during the final grinding process. Gypsum is added to control the "setting of cement". If not added, the cement will set immediately after mixing of water leaving no time for concrete placing. Service Features

Grinding trends in the cement industry. Summary: The main trends concerning grinding processes in the cement industry are still higher efficiency, reduction of the power consumption and system simplicity. In the case of new orders, vertical mills have increased their share to over 60 % and ball mills have fallen to less than 30 %.

Various measures taken at cement plants to avoid gypsum dehydration are; controlling the clinker temperature below 110 0 C or providing internal water spray (mist) during cement grinding to avoid overshoot of temperature. Cement is produced by co-grinding clinker, gypsum and other components defined in the Ce-ment Standards like limestone, pozzolans, fly ash and slag. The grinding is usually performed in hor-izontal ball mills. Gypsum is typically the basic source of sulphates (SO 3) in the cement. The effect of gypsum on the cement quality is critical and two-fold.

Cement milling and gypsum dehydration Because the cement gets hot due to the heat generated by grinding, gypsum can be partly dehydrated, forming hemihydrate, or plaster of Paris - 2CaSO 4 .H 2 O. On further heating, hemihydrate dehydrates further to a form of calcium sulfate known as soluble anhydrite (~CaSO 4 ).

CLINKER GRINDING IN CEMENT PRODUCTION

Clinker (in cement industry) is transitional product in cement production. Upon heating mixture obtained from limestone (about 75%) and clay (about 25%) partial melting occurs and clinker granules are formed. Clinker and gypsum (about 5 %) are mixed and finely milled to obtain cement. Gypsum control the setting properties of the cement.

Cement Grinding Cement Plant Optimization. Cement discharge temperature should be kept below about 110 o C but, the same time should allow some 60% dehydration of gypsum to optimize cement strength without excessive false set. Water spray is controlled with mill outlet gas or material temperature.

Finished cement is produced by finely grinding together around 95% cement clinker with 5% gypsum (or anhydrite) which helps to retard the setting time of the cement. The quality of cement clinker is directly related to the chemistry of the raw materials used.

dehydration of the starting natural gypsum during the grinding process may indeed severely influence the cement's particle size distribution, thus providing very different values of specific surfaces and sieve residuals while maintaining an identical grinding time (i.e. energy which is introduced to the grinding system).
